Explanation
When parking on the roadway, activating your four-way flashers is important for increasing visibility and signaling to other drivers that your vehicle is stationary. This serves as a warning to approaching vehicles, reducing the risk of collisions. Additionally, ensuring that your vehicle is visible from at least 500 feet in both directions allows other drivers to anticipate your presence and adjust their driving accordingly.
